Welcome to the NHK - It's an anime about addiction, suicide, social acceptance and rejection, depression, and paranoia.  It's also hilarious in the blackest of ways.  It's brilliant and unique.  Animation might be too dated for some.  No idea about the dub.

Serial Experiments Lain - Impossible to explain.  There is nothing like it.  Death, technology, and godhood.

Kare Kano (His and Her Circumstances) - The most brilliantly directed anime I've ever come across.  It jumps back and forth from over the top symbolism to deep introspection at a moment's notice.  Despite that, it's also incredibly honest and realistic when it comes to how high school actually feels, something which 99% of anime fails at.

Houseki no Kuni - One of the best anime of recent years.  Every single episode is a revelation.  

FLCL - Everyone should know this one.  If they don't ... well, they just should.

Mawaru Penguindrum - Trippy trippy trippy but with a lot underneath.  

Paprika (movie) - It's so easy to forget the incredible potential animation possesses when most of it is trite and formulamatic.  Paprika is pure imagination.  

 Kara no Kyoukai (Garden of Sinners) - One of the crowning achievements in anime.  Still one of the best productions the medium has ever seen, with one of the greatest characters.  "Just a slight murderous impulse that's leaning towards you."
